Unfit  3.1.1
Data fitting and optimization software
Unfit::TestNelderMead Member List

This is the complete list of members for Unfit::TestNelderMead, including all inherited members.

AccessComputeCentroid()Unfit::TestNelderMeadinline
AccessContractInside(GenericCostFunction &CostFunction)Unfit::TestNelderMeadinline
AccessContractOutside(GenericCostFunction &CostFunction)Unfit::TestNelderMeadinline
AccessExpand(GenericCostFunction &CostFunction)Unfit::TestNelderMeadinline
AccessGeneratePopulation(GenericCostFunction &CostFunction, std::vector< double > &initial_point)Unfit::TestNelderMeadinline
AccessInitialiseVectors()Unfit::TestNelderMeadinline
AccessIsDegenerate()Unfit::TestNelderMeadinline
AccessPrintIterationOutput(double best_cost)Unfit::TestNelderMeadinline
AccessReflect(GenericCostFunction &CostFunction)Unfit::TestNelderMeadinline
AccessRegeneratePopulation(GenericCostFunction &CostFunction)Unfit::TestNelderMeadinline
AccessShrink(GenericCostFunction &CostFunction)Unfit::TestNelderMeadinline
boundsUnfit::GenericOptimizer
CalculateCost(GenericCostFunction &CostFunction, std::vector< double > &x)Unfit::GenericOptimizerprotectedvirtual
FindMin(GenericCostFunction &CostFunction, std::vector< double > &coordinates) overrideUnfit::NelderMeadvirtual
function_evaluations_Unfit::GenericOptimizerprotected
Unfit::GenericOptimizer::GeneratePopulation(GenericCostFunction &CostFunction, std::size_t dimensions)Unfit::GenericOptimizerprotected
GenerateRandomEngines()Unfit::GenericOptimizerprotected
GenericOptimizer()Unfit::GenericOptimizer
GetCentroid(std::vector< double > &store_centroid) constUnfit::TestNelderMeadinline
GetContract(std::vector< double > &store_contract) constUnfit::TestNelderMeadinline
GetCost(std::size_t index=0) const noexceptUnfit::GenericOptimizervirtual
GetCurrentFunctionEvaluation()Unfit::TestNelderMeadinline
GetCurrentIterations()Unfit::TestNelderMeadinline
GetExpand(std::vector< double > &store_expand) constUnfit::TestNelderMeadinline
GetIsPopulationBased() const noexceptUnfit::GenericOptimizervirtual
GetNumberOfDimensions_()Unfit::TestNelderMeadinline
GetNumberOfFunctionEvaluations() const noexceptUnfit::GenericOptimizervirtual
GetNumberOfIterations() const noexceptUnfit::GenericOptimizervirtual
GetPopulation() constUnfit::GenericOptimizervirtual
GetReflect(std::vector< double > &store_reflect) constUnfit::TestNelderMeadinline
GetSolution(std::size_t index=0) constUnfit::GenericOptimizervirtual
is_population_based_Unfit::GenericOptimizerprotected
IsConverged(const std::vector< double > &best_member, std::size_t truncated_index=0) constUnfit::GenericOptimizerprotectedvirtual
iterations_Unfit::GenericOptimizerprotected
NelderMead()Unfit::NelderMead
optionsUnfit::GenericOptimizer
population_Unfit::GenericOptimizerprotected
PrintFinalOutput() constUnfit::GenericOptimizerprotectedvirtual
random_engines_Unfit::GenericOptimizerprotected
Reset() overrideUnfit::NelderMeadvirtual
ResetGenericOptimizer()Unfit::GenericOptimizer
SetCentroid(std::vector< double > &centroid_values)Unfit::TestNelderMeadinline
SetContract(std::vector< double > &contract_values)Unfit::TestNelderMeadinline
SetNumberOfDimensions_(std::size_t number_of_dimensions)Unfit::TestNelderMeadinline
SetPopulation(const std::vector< std::vector< double >> &population)Unfit::GenericOptimizervirtual
SetProcess(int process)Unfit::TestNelderMeadinline
SetReflect(std::vector< double > &reflect_values)Unfit::TestNelderMeadinline
SetVertices(std::vector< std::vector< double > > &vertex)Unfit::TestNelderMeadinline
SetWorstVertex(unsigned vertex_number)Unfit::TestNelderMeadinline
SortPopulation() noexceptUnfit::GenericOptimizerprotectedvirtual
TestNelderMead()=default (defined in Unfit::TestNelderMead)Unfit::TestNelderMead
~GenericOptimizer()Unfit::GenericOptimizervirtual
~NelderMead()Unfit::NelderMeadinlinevirtual